摘要
Polypyrrole (PPY) composite powders doped with RuCl(3)(.)xH(2)O of variable mass were prepared by away of in situ chemical polymerization. Their electrochemical properties were investigated with cyclic voltammetry, charge-discharge tests and ac impedance spectroscopy in 1 M NaNO3. Morphology and crystalline structure of these Ru-doped PPY powders were examined by transmission electron microscopic (TEM). The PPY/Ru composite electrodes show much higher specific capacitance than pure PPY electrode so that they are more promising for application in supercapacitor. (C) 2004 Elsevier B.V.
